# Service Accounts: String Extraction

The `extract-i18n` script pulls translatable strings from all Bramblewick repos and pushes them to the Glossa service. It runs under the `i18n-extractor` service account. Do not run it under your personal account; Glossa rate-limits individual users aggressively. The account has write access to the staging catalog only. Set the token in your shell before invoking the script. The current staging token is below.

API key for kahap-kafog: zpat15_6qzxZ7YR8aDwjmp

// On-call note: this client talks to the Copperstile pick-list optimizer,
// which recomputes warehouse routes every 15 minutes. If the optimizer is
// unreachable, pickers fall back to static zone ordering — degraded but
// safe, so do not restart the worker fleet mid-shift. The client
// authenticates against the internal Copperstile gateway using the API
// key provided directly below.

gateway credential: vxb3-o9a

# Log sampling for the Wrennet notification service
# This service emits roughly 40k log lines per minute at peak, so we
# sample INFO at 5% and keep WARN/ERROR at 100%. If support needs full
# traces for an incident, flip sample_rate to 1.0 for no more than one
# hour — the sink fills quickly. Sampled logs are written to the store below.

replica DSN, yadup-hahig: mongodb://gilys_svc:Mx@db-5f8f.norvasoft.internal:5432/eliion

Welcome to the Quillhaven on-call rotation! Heads up: our internal DNS resolver (nicknamed "Burrow") sometimes flakes after config pushes, so you'll see intermittent NXDOMAIN errors from the batch workers. Usually a restart of the resolver pods fixes it within minutes. If it keeps happening or you're unsure, reach out to the infra folks at this address.

escalation mailbox, bagef-bagag: oliax.drumir.jorath@crelvolabs.test

Welcome aboard! Quick primer on pagination in the Marlowby public API: every list endpoint returns a cursor token, not page numbers, so don't try to jump to page 47 — it won't work. Cursors expire after ten minutes, and the max page size is 200. Full examples live in the Dovetail sandbox. To log into the sandbox admin panel for the first time, you'll need the shared recovery passphrase, which we keep right here.

strongbox words: druath-quenael